The Talos Principle users who obtain an illegal copy of the PC game are in for a surprising punishment. Users are reporting the game is trapping them in an elevator with no way out, according to the game’s Steam forum.

It turns out it isn’t a bug, but rather developer Croteam’s anti-piracy measure that also reportedly includes missing voice-overs and subtitles. The Talos Principle publisher Devolver Digital tweeted about the Steam discussion, acknowledging Croteam's ploy.
